BROADWAY SUBSCRIBER BENEFITS

Enjoy many exclusive subscriber benefits, including:

  • Securing the best seats at the lowest prices, prior to the general public
  • A guarantee of your same great seats to each Broadway show at the Pioneer Center this season
  • An ability to renew and keep your same seats from year to year
  • Early access to purchase additional tickets to Broadway season shows prior to the general public (pending availability)
  • Early access to seating upgrades and exchanges to alternate performance dates prior to general public on sales (pending availability)
  • Early access to purchase tickets to select additional touring shows prior to the general public (pending availability) 
  • Electronic tickets are sent to Subscribers via email before the performance to avoid box office lines

PACKAGE PRICING
Price includes one seat for 6 Broadway Comes to Reno season productions (does not include Hamilton):
Price Level 1 - $805
Price Level 2 - $610
Price Level 3 - $450

JULY 20-25, 2027

HAMILTON is the epic saga that follows the rise of Founding Father Alexander Hamilton as he fights for honor, love, and a legacy that would shape the course of a nation. Based on Ron Chernow’s acclaimed biography and set to a score that blends hip-hop, jazz, R&B, and Broadway, HAMILTON has had a profound impact on culture, politics, and education. HAMILTON features book, music, and lyrics by Lin-Manuel Miranda, direction by Thomas Kail, choreography by Andy Blankenbuehler, and musical supervision and orchestrations by Alex Lacamoire. In addition to its 11 Tony Awards®, it has won Grammy® and Olivier Awards, and the Pulitzer Prize for Drama.
